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Maketewah Country Club (Cincinnati, OH)
Maketewah Country Club is situated in the Norwood neighborhood of Cincinnati, a well-established area known for its mix of residential streets and commercial activity. Its location provides a balance between accessibility and a serene, private atmosphere for its members and guests. The country club is strategically positioned near major thoroughfares, making it relatively easy to reach from various parts of the city and surrounding suburbs. Key access routes include Ronald Reagan Cross County Highway (I-275) and I-71, both of which are a short drive away, connecting golfers to a broader network. For those flying in, Cincinnati/Northern Kentucky International Airport (CVG) is the primary gateway, typically a 30-45 minute drive depending on traffic. Public transportation options are limited directly to the club, so most visitors rely on personal vehicles or rideshare services. Parking is generally ample on-site, though specific arrangements may apply during major events. Planning your arrival to account for potential mid-day traffic, especially on weekends or during local high school games, is advisable.

Playhouse in the Park
Cincinnati Playhouse in the Park is a renowned regional theater offering a diverse season of plays, from classic dramas to contemporary comedies and musicals. Located within Eden Park, it provides a sophisticated cultural experience for visitors. The venue itself is architecturally significant, and the surrounding park offers beautiful views of the Ohio River and the city skyline. Attending a performance here is a wonderful way to spend an evening, combining arts and culture with the opportunity to explore one of Cincinnati’s picturesque public spaces. It’s an ideal outing for those looking for entertainment beyond the golf course.
Eden Park · 5.5 miCincinnati Zoo & Botanical Garden
The Cincinnati Zoo & Botanical Garden is one of the oldest zoos in the United States and is consistently ranked among the top zoos nationwide. It is home to a wide variety of animals, including the famous Fiona the hippo, and features impressive botanical collections. The zoo offers a fun and educational experience for all ages, with exhibits designed to immerse visitors in different habitats. Beyond the animals, the gardens provide a beautiful and tranquil environment, showcasing diverse plant life throughout the seasons. It’s a popular destination for families and anyone interested in wildlife and horticulture, offering a full day of exploration.

Weather & Seasons at Maketewah Country Club
- Winter: Winter in Cincinnati brings cold temperatures, often with average highs in the 30s and 40s Fahrenheit. Snowfall is common, which typically renders the golf course unplayable for extended periods. Layers are essential for anyone spending time outdoors, including insulated jackets, hats, and gloves. Indoor activities are more prevalent, and the focus shifts to holiday events and indoor recreation. Outdoor comfort is limited, and any outdoor activities require significant protection against the elements.
- Spring & early summer: Spring and early summer usher in a period of warming weather, with temperatures gradually rising into the 60s, 70s, and eventually 80s Fahrenheit. This is the prime season for golf, characterized by lush green fairways and blooming flora. Lightweight layers are recommended, as mornings can still be cool while afternoons become warm. Sunscreen and hats become essential gear as the sun gains strength. Outdoor dining and activities become increasingly popular and enjoyable.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er in Cincinnati, from July through August, is typically hot and humid, with average highs often in the upper 80s and 90s Fahrenheit, and heat index values frequently exceeding 100°F. Hydration is critical, and rounds of golf should ideally start early in the morning to avoid the peak heat. Lightweight, moisture-wicking clothing is highly recommended. Evenings offer some relief, but humidity often lingers. Outdoor activities are best enjoyed during cooler parts of the day.
- Fall season: Fall offers some of the most picturesque weather for outdoor activities, including golf. Temperatures are generally mild and pleasant, ranging from the 50s to 70s Fahrenheit, with crisp mornings and comfortable afternoons. The landscape transforms with vibrant autumn colors, creating a beautiful backdrop. Layers are advisable as temperatures can fluctuate throughout the day, with a need for light jackets or sweaters. It’s an ideal time for enjoying the outdoors before winter sets in.
- Rain & snow: Cincinnati experiences moderate rainfall throughout the year, with heavier periods often occurring in spring and summer. Thunderstorms can be frequent and sudden during warmer months, sometimes causing delays or cancellations for outdoor events. Winter brings the possibility of snow, which can accumulate and disrupt travel and outdoor activities. Visitors should monitor weather forecasts closely, especially during transition seasons, and pack accordingly with waterproof gear and appropriate footwear for damp or snowy conditions.
